Solve for n -3n-5=16

Mathematics

Answer:

n = -7

Step-by-step explanation:

  1. Add 5 to each side, so it now looks like this: -3n = 21
  2. Divide each side by -3 to cancel out the -3 next to n. It should now look like this: n = -7
